What does a director hydrogen engineer do?

A Director Hydrogen Engineer is responsible for overseeing the design, development, and implementation of hydrogen technologies within an organization. This role involves leading engineering teams, managing large-scale hydrogen production or infrastructure projects, and ensuring compliance with safety and industry standards. The Director also collaborates with executives, researchers, and partners to drive innovation and support the company’s strategic goals in the hydrogen energy sector.

What are some common challenges faced by a director hydrogen engineer when scaling up hydrogen production projects?

A Director Hydrogen Engineer often encounters challenges related to balancing project scalability with safety, regulatory compliance, and cost-effectiveness. As projects grow, coordinating multidisciplinary teams and ensuring seamless integration of new technologies become increasingly complex. Navigating evolving environmental regulations and securing reliable supply chains for specialized equipment are also frequent hurdles. Success in the role depends on strong project management skills, effective stakeholder communication, and staying up to date with industry advancements.

JOB SUMMARY

A Chemical Hazardous Gas Plant/Facility Engineer manages the safe production, storage, and distribution of high-purity and hazardous gases (e.g., fluorine, hydrogen, WF6, hydrogen fluoride). They oversee facility infrastructure, perform hazard assessments, ensure code compliance, and direct 3rd-party maintenance to maximize plant uptime without business interruption. 



Essential Functions

Core Responsibilities

  • Process & Plant Optimization: Monitor production processes to improve efficiency, increase yield, and reduce waste while minimizing operating costs.
  • Plant/Facility Maintenance & Troubleshooting: Provide day-to-day engineering support for equipment breakdowns and process bottlenecks, including implementation of preventative maintenance plans.
  • Project Management: Design, coordinate, and execute facility upgrades, equipment installations, and capital improvement projects from conception to commissioning.
  • Safety & Regulatory Compliance: Ensure the plant meets environmental and safety standards. This includes facilitating Process Hazard Assessments (PHA), conducting root cause analysis (RCA), managing the Management of Change (MOC) process, hazardous risk mitigation, toxic gas monitoring (TGMS), and hazardous material compliance per local fire and environmental codes.
  • Cross-Functional Collaboration: Partner with production, maintenance, and R&D teams, as well as external vendors and contractors, to resolve day-to-day operational issues. 
  • Capital Projects & Upgrades: Plan, design, and commission new plant equipment or infrastructure, ensuring projects are delivered on time and within budget.
  • Quality Control: Establish parameters to maintain chemical purity and physical material stability. 
  • Emergency Response: Act as a critical technical resource or incident commander for chemical spills, hazardous leaks, or safety-related plant disruptions.
